The 54th National film Awards were announced on Tuesday. The popular Bollywood flick Lage Raho Munnabhai bagged four awards while Konkona Sen Sharma got best supporting actress for her brilliant performance in "Omkara" and Madhur Bhandarkar won the best director award for his film Traffic Signal.

Lage Raho Munnabhai, directed by Rajkumar Hirani's, was announced the best wholesome entertainer of the year. Dilip Prabhavalkar got the best supporting actor award for Lage Raho Munnabhai.

Kabir Khan's Kabul Express won the Indira Gandhi award for the best first film by a director while Vishal Bhardwaj received the special jury award for his great direction in Omkara.

The National Award for best feature went to the Malayalam film Pulijanmam.

The veteran Bengali actor Soumitra Chatterjee received the award for best actor for his role in the film Podokkhep while Priyamani received the best actress award for the film Paruthi Veeran.
